二进制编码的识别可以通过以下方法进行:
一、基础规则与结构
符号组成 二进制由0和1两个数字组成,0表示“关”或“假”,1表示“开”或“真”。
位与码元
- 位(bit): 最小单位,取值为0或1。 - 码元
进制转换 - 二进制转十进制:
按权展开相加,公式为$2^n times d_n + 2^{n-1} times d_{n-1} + dots + 2^0 times d_0$(n为位数减一)。
- 八进制与十六进制:4位二进制可转换为1位十六进制(如1010=12),便于阅读。
二、常见应用场景
计算机存储 所有数字和字符信息最终转换为二进制存储,例如ASCII码将字符映射为特定二进制数。
数据传输与计算
二进制简化了硬件设计和逻辑运算,如逻辑门电路仅处理0和1信号。
扩展表示
- 带符号数: 最高位为符号位(0表示正,1表示负),其余位表示数值。 - 无符号数
三、实际识别技巧
位权展开法 从右向左按2的幂次展开,例如101010=1×2^5 + 0×2^4 + 1×2^1 + 0×2^0=42。
补码运算
负数以补码形式存储,计算时按补码规则相加,符号位参与运算。
图形化工具
使用在线转换工具(如)快速验证二进制与十进制转换结果。
四、示例分析
二进制数1101: 按权展开为$1×2^3 + 1×2^2 + 0×2^1 + 1×2^0=13$。 十六进制数A3
通过理解位权、掌握转换方法,并结合实际应用场景,可以逐步掌握二进制编码的识别与分析能力。